On tap at Widmer Gasthaus, another of the "Brewer's Choice" beers. 23 IBU. This was also a beer that Widmer brought to the Spring Beer & Wine Festival in Portland in April 2006:
A: Pretty rich mahogany color. Brown with tnges of red. Approximately one finger of head in the pint glass.
S: Mild aroma, subtle hints of caramel, roasted coffee/chocolate. Little hop aroma.
T: Malty, semi-sweet, clean. The dark chocolate and caramel detected in the smell are present in the taste.
M: Light aftertaste. Subtle and balanced...maybe a little too thin.
D: Had one pint but could have had another. A pleasing beer.
